Confirming Probationary Status in India: A Guide for Employers

When completing a probation period for an employee in India, it's crucial to provide a formal probation confirmation letter. This document functions as official confirmation of the employee's successful completion of the probationary phase and their transition into a permanent role. A well-crafted probation confirmation letter must include key elements such as the employee's name, period of probation, day of completion, and approval of their performance during the probationary span.

  • Moreover, it's important to specify the employee's duties and requirements for their permanent role.
  • A probation confirmation letter should be drafted in a professional and concise manner, using formal language appropriate for business correspondence.

Ensure that the letter is authenticated by an authorized representative of the company. By following these recommendations, Indian employers can compose a comprehensive and legally sound probation confirmation letter that defines the terms of employment for their new permanent staff.

Key Guidelines for Writing a Probation Confirmation Letter in India

A probation confirmation letter formally conveys the successful completion of the probation period to an employee. It emphasizes their performance during this assessment phase and signifies the move to a permanent role within the organization.

Formulating such a letter requires meticulous planning to confirm clarity, professionalism, and legal compliance. It is crucial to follow certain best practices during writing this important document.

Firstly, the letter should explicitly state the employee's name, their designation, and the termination of their probation period.

  • Secondly, a concise summary of the employee's performance during the probationary period should be included, mentioning both strengths and areas for improvement.

  • Thirdly, the letter should validate the employee's permanent appointment to their current role.

It is also essential to retain a formal and professional tone throughout the letter. Furthermore, it is advisable to refer to legal counsel to ensure the letter complies with all relevant labor laws in India.

By following these best practices, you can create a probation confirmation letter that is both detailed and legally sound.
